Unearthing Istanbul: Outside the Common Tourist Path

While the Hagia Sophia and Blue Mosque are undoubtedly essential sights, truly immersing yourself in Istanbul requires venturing a bit beyond the well-trodden trails. Consider a traditional Turkish cooking class in a picturesque neighborhood like Balat, where colorful houses line the narrow streets. Alternatively, spend an afternoon strolling through the Kadıköy market, overflowing with vibrant produce and quirky goods, and trying local delicacies. For a truly memorable encounter, seek out a Sufi spinning dervish ceremony, a powerful and profound experience. And don't miss the chance to appreciate a ferry ride to the Princes’ Islands, a serene escape from the vibrant city, where motorized vehicles are banned, allowing you to savor the natural surroundings.
